1) Would the iPod Touch make a good 'ebook' reader?

The pixel density is very high (it's slightly higher than the iPhone at 163 pxels per inch)...the ipod had/has(?) ipod notes (I researched this format a while ago; it's really simple markup/ hyperlinks)...but the old ipod screen was too small for reading decent amounts of text...

Even better, eBook format support, but I'd settle for notes support. I can't find any information about notes support.

UPDATE: Ah, the wonders of retrospective research :-) here's a great post from back in January about someones experience with using the iPhone as an eBook reader. Conclusion? Yes, but via well formed websites...PDFs aren't so great, and the local file system isn't exposed.

I still think iPod 'notes' on this large screen would make a fantastic reading experience...
